bio

“Magos Herrera is the Cassandra Wilson of Latin America. There are similarities in their warm, sultry tone, their bluesy feeling and strong command of the jazz language. Herrera is without a doubt the best jazz singer out of Mexico, and with México Azul she is establishing herself among the best singers in jazz.”  This is what jazz connaisseur and journalist Wilbert Sostre penned in his review about the album México Azul for the acclaimed music magazine Jazz Times.  

Born in Mexico City and currently based in New York City, Magos Herrera is considered one of the most beautiful voices and most active vocalists in the contemporary Latin American jazz scene. She is known for her beguiling rhythmic scatting and deep captivating singing. Besides Herrera is a dazzling accomplished singer songwriter who is immensly popular throughout Mexico and Latin America.

Musicians Institute L.A.
Magos’ career starts in 1988 when she graduates from the Musicians Institute in Los Angeles. She continues her studies with opera singer Konstantin Jadan and the New England Conservatory. Herrera stays firmly rooted in tradition of different Latin American and Iberic backgrounds. She blends them with the refinement and sophistication of jazz, interpreted through her unique artistic vision. Fluent in Spanish, Portuguese and English, her repertoire is filled with the yearning romance, intimacy and enchantment.

Career Mexico
While living in Mexico City, Herrera releases five albums including Cajuina (1998), Orquideas Susurrantes (2000), Pais Maravilla (2002), Todo Puede Inspirar (2004) and Soliluna (2006), the latter which she records with Mexican singer Iraida Noriega. Two international compilation albums are produced for Brazil and Japan, while she is also part of the acclaimed Mexican Divas cd series. Magos gets nominated twice for Lunas del Auditorio Nacional (2006-2009) in the category Best Jazz Concert Of The Year among the likes of jazz greats Bobby McFerrin and Bill Frisell.  

New York jazz scene
In the fall of 2008, Herrera moves to New York City, to develop her artistic ambitions. She promptly became part of the local scene after performing a highly successful concert at the New York Winter Jazz Festival. She records with saxophonist Tim Ries for his album Stones World: The Rolling Stones Project II (2008) and with contemporary composer Paola Prestini.

Distancia and México Azul
In 2009 Magos releases her sixth album Distancia which receives high critical acclaim. The album, co-produced by Tim Ries features pianist Aaron Goldberg and guitarist Lionel Loueke. It becomes #1 in the iTunes  jazz category and earns her a nomination for the international Grammy Awards for Best Jazz Vocal Album. After this succes, in 2011 México Azul sees the light of day which again is co-produced by Tim Ries and recorded with New York hot shots John Patitucci, Adam Rogers, Tom Hagans, Luis Perdomo, Alex Kautz and Rogerio Bocatto. The astonishing album pays tribute to Mexican composers from the golden cinema  in the 30’s and 40’s. Again it wins rave reviews. In 2012 the excellent compilation Lo Mejor de Magos Herrera is released, containing a selection of seventeen tracks of her career so far.  

Live performances worldwide
Magos performs at the most important venues and festivals around the world. For example the International Jazz Festival Montreal, Lincoln Center, Carnegie Hall, Millennium Park in Chicago, the International Jazz Festival Barcelona, Teatro de la Ciudad in Mexico and Sala Galileo Galilei in Madrid. In 2013 she performs multple concerts in Singapore and Malaysia. Right after her Asian adventure she shares the bill with McCoy Tyner and Joshua Redman for the annual Puerto Rico Heineken Jazz Festival.    

Hosting TV and radio
Magos Herrera is a pro-active musician; her love for music inspirered to produce and host two TV shows for several seasons that promotes music for Mexico’s TV channel 22. It features artists like Jerry Gonzalez, Diego el Cigala and Francisco Cespedes. In New York Magos hosts her own radio show La Vuelta a La Manzana in which she shares her joy for music and talks with the best artists from today’s jazz scene.

Musical ambassador
US latin magazine Siempre Mujer features Herrera along side Michelle Obama as one of the top 10 women in 2011 for her outstanding work as a musical ambassador for Mexican contemporary music. Currently Magos is a recipient of the Mexico National Grant Program for Performing Artist 2010-2013 given by the National Fund for Culture and the Arts (FONCA). She also supports as a spokesperson for the UN campaign UNITE to stop violence against women.
